
Are you a skilled IT Business Analyst / Tester fluent in English? We're seeking a talented individual to join our team, either at our dynamic offices in Athens or remotely. This role offers an exciting opportunity to collaborate closely with our implementation and maintenance teams, as well as our clients' Management, Business, and Technical teams.
What You'll Do:
You will be involved in the whole life cycle of projects from a business perspective, acting as counterpart to the client’s Product Owner in the roles of:
• Business Analyst and Requirements Engineer;
• Software Tester;
• Project Assistant.
Requirements
• University Degree in Computer Science or Information Technology;
• Excellent command of English, both written and spoken;
• Analytical thinking, with good presentation and collaboration skills;
• Familiar with the Agile development cycle of web applications (SCRUM, Kanban, etc.);
• Good knowledge of MS Office suite;
• Understanding of UML, BPM, XML, and SQL technologies;
• Motivated, analytical, communicative, and result-oriented, with good presentation and collaboration skills.

EUROPEAN DYNAMICS is a leading Information Technologies service provider and software developer in the field of eGovernment, operating internationally as a group of companies headquartered in Luxembourg. With a staff of c. 1,200 across 7 main international operating subsidiaries, the Company works with c. 100 clients globally including Federal Governments, European Institutions & International Organisations in more than 30 countries and 4 continents.
The group generates annual revenues in excess of €100 million, with double digit annual growth and an industry leading EBITDA margin. Customers include government institutions, multinational corporations, public administrations and multinational companies, research and academic institutes.
The group designs, develops, supports and operates complex IT systems and has also developed and commercialises a suite of market leading software products specifically tailored to core e-Government activities (notably in the fields of customs, taxation, procurement, financial markets and IP management), using state-of-the-art technologies.
